## Biography

Seán Barrett is a British actor and voice actor. Born on 4 May 1940 in Hampstead, London, he began his career as a child actor in the early 1950s, appearing in BBC children's television and films including *Four Sided Triangle* (1953), *War and Peace* (1956) as Petya Rostov, *Dunkirk* (1958) as Frankie and *Sink the Bismarck!* (1960) as Able Seaman Brown.

Barrett played Arthur Morel in the 1960 film *Sons and Lovers*. He continued to appear in television and film roles through the 1960s and 1970s, including *Cast a Giant Shadow* (1966). From the 1980s he became known for voice work, voicing UrZah in *The Dark Crystal* (1982), Tik-Tok in *Return to Oz* (1985) and a goblin in *Labyrinth* (1986). He has also worked extensively in radio drama and as a narrator.
